The Dynamics of Federalism in National and Supranational Political Systems (Paperback, 1st ed. 2007)


This collection of essays is designed to help scholars and practitioners understand the fluid and dynamic nature of federalism, with particular emphasis on the federal system in the United States. The book is written to aid our understanding of the contemporary question 'which federalism?'
